WebAug 1, 2009 · The New Pro Dally Wrap is made of high-grade rubber and the makers claim that because it helps you get a better bite with your rope, you’ll be more consistent and confident in your dallying. By wrapping your saddle horn win this one piece of rubber, it’s installed in about two minutes. WebApr 16, 2024 · Materials: Plastic, nylon, wire.
